    Wiring humidifier
    I need help for wiring the honeywell HE365b humidifier to bryant 355AAV furnace. I tried the all that I can do, but still it just does not work. Any thought will be helpful. Thanks
  • Oct 28, 2007, 11:00 AM
    labman
    My 331AAV has a HUM terminal at the far right of the terminal strip. Connecting to it and com gives you 24 volts for the humidifier. If it needs 120 volts, connect the 24 volts to the coil of a relay.
  • Oct 28, 2007, 05:34 PM
    T-Top
    That style of humidifier has its own transformer so you do not connect 24v from the furnace to it. The low voltage wires connect to the humidistat(that should have came with it.) you only want it o run if the furnace is on. With out adding a relay the easy way is to cut the end of the power cord off at the plug and hook it up at eac1 and eac2 on the control board on the furnace. It will power it up when the blower comes on. The only down fall is it can also power up in the cooling mode also if the humidistat is set high.
